Philly production duo Louis Futon captured my ear with laid back, electronic remixes of acts like Mos Def and Childish Gambino. While I hope they keep those remixes coming, if the rest of their new original productions sound like “Sir Rock”, I may trade allegiances. The nearly 5 minute cut flutters with sped up vocals, sly synth, stuttering percussion and perhaps xylophone (?) that sounds like a pleasing Flume and Kaytranada combo.
